Selecting Toys for Two-Year-Olds: A Guide to Boosting Hand-Eye Coordination
Introduction: The Playful Path to Development
At age two, a child is no longer a passive baby but an active explorer, a tiny scientist testing the limits of their own body and the physical world. One of the most critical skills they are developing during this period is hand-eye coordination – the ability to process visual information and use it to guide the hands in a precise, purposeful action. Whether it's stacking a block, fitting a shape into a hole, or scribbling with a crayon, these seemingly simple activities lay the neural groundwork for future writing, self-feeding, dressing, and even athletic performance. Choosing the right toys for a two-year-old is therefore not merely a matter of entertainment; it is a form of environmental design that can accelerate or hinder this delicate developmental process. This article provides a practical, research-informed framework for selecting toys that specifically nurture hand-eye coordination while honoring the unique needs of the toddler brain.
Why Hand-Eye Coordination Matters at Age Two
The second year of life is characterized by a tremendous leap in fine motor control. At twenty-four months, most children can build towers of four to six blocks, turn pages of a board book, and manipulate large knobs. By thirty months, they are often attempting to use a spoon with less spillage, unscrew a jar lid, and thread large wooden beads. These milestones are not automatic; they emerge through repeated, varied practice. Hand-eye coordination is not an isolated skill but an integration of vision, proprioception (body position awareness), and fine motor dexterity. When a toddler reaches for a toy, his brain calculates distance, angle, and force, then sends a cascade of commands to the small muscles of his fingers. Every successful or failed attempt strengthens these neural pathways. Toys that demand voluntary, goal-directed eye-hand engagement provide the ideal training ground. Conversely, toys that are overly passive – such as electronic gadgets that light up without requiring a physical response – often fail to build the same robust sensorimotor connections.
Core Principles for Toy Selection
Safety and Size: Non-Negotiables
Before considering educational value, inspect any toy for physical safety. For a two-year-old, all parts must be larger than a standard toilet paper roll to prevent choking. Avoid toys with sharp edges, toxic paints, or easily detachable magnets. Remember that two-year-olds often explore with their mouths, so materials should be non-toxic and washable. A good hand-eye coordination toy is one that the child can comfortably grasp with two hands – not so heavy that it causes frustration, not so small that it poses a hazard.
Match the Toy to the Zone of Proximal Development
The best toys are neither too simple (causing boredom) nor too complex (causing rage). A toy that is slightly above the child's current skill level – but achievable with effort – is the sweet spot. For instance, if a child has just mastered stacking rings on a cone, a more challenging toy might be a hammer-and-peg set where they must aim a mallet at dowels. The goal is to encourage sustained attention, which in turn develops bilateral coordination (using both hands together) and visual tracking. Watch your child play for a few minutes. If they continuously miss a target, provide a simpler version or demonstrate the action first. If they complete the task effortlessly, upgrade to a toy with more complex demands, such as threading beads with a slightly smaller hole.
Top Toy Categories That Train Eye-Hand Skills
Stacking and Nesting Toys
Classic stacking rings, cups, and nesting boxes are unsurpassed for two-year-olds. They require the child to visually estimate the size of the ring relative to the peg, then aim and release at the correct angle. This is a sophisticated spatial task. Stacking also teaches cause and effect, balance, and early mathematical concepts like top-bottom and big-small. Choose sets with a rocking or wobbling base for an extra challenge – these force the child to adjust their movements in real time, refining their coordination.
Shape Sorters and Peg Puzzles
Shape sorters are a staple for good reason. A two-year-old must rotate the triangle or star to align with the corresponding hole, using visual cues to adjust the orientation. This is a high-level executive function task combined with precise hand movements. Start with a simple sorter that has only three or four shapes, and gradually increase the number of shapes and the similarity between them (e.g., square vs. rectangle). Peg puzzles with large knobs are equally valuable. They train the pincer grasp, the same grip used later for holding a pencil. When choosing a peg puzzle, look for wooden pieces with a clear background image behind each piece, so the child receives visual feedback about where each piece belongs.
Stringing and Lacing Toys
Threading beads onto a shoelace or stringing oversized pasta tubes onto a cord is an excellent bilateral activity. One hand holds the string; the other stabilizes the bead; the eyes guide the tip of the string through the hole. This requires midline crossing, visual focus, and patience. For a two-year-old, choose beads with holes at least half an inch in diameter and a stiff, stiffened lace (or a wooden needle with a blunt tip). Always supervise this activity to prevent any accidental ingestion. Lacing cards – where a child pushes a lace through prepunched holes in a sturdy animal-shaped card – are another wonderful choice that can be done on a tray or lap.
Building Blocks and Interlocking Toys
Large, light wooden blocks are unmatched for developing spatial awareness and motor control. The child visually measures the distance between two stacked blocks, then carefully places a third block without knocking the tower. This is an exercise in visual-motor precision and impulse control. Magnetic tiles are also a favorite, as they click together with satisfying ease and require less force than traditional blocks, making them easier for small hands. However, avoid magnetic sets with tiny magnets that can be swallowed. Interlocking plastic bricks (like duplo, which are larger than standard bricks) are appropriate as well, but ensure the pieces fit together with moderate pressure – not too stiff for a two-year-old.
Art Supplies: Crayons, Markers, and Chalk
Art is wonderfully open-ended and reinforces hand-eye coordination more subtly. At two, children are learning to make controlled scribbles – dots, lines, and circular loops. These marks are direct translations of visual-motor planning. Provide chunky triangular crayons that naturally guide the fingers into a tripod grip, as well as washable markers with broad tips. Large sheets of paper taped to a table or an easel allow the child to draw with full-arm movements. Beyond drawing, give them child-safe scissors that only cut paper (with rounded blades) – supervised cutting is an exceptional skill builder, as the child must open and close the blades while watching the intended line. Start with snipping strips of paper, then move to cutting along thick lines.
Toys That Promote Movement and Aim
Throwing, catching, and rolling balls are profoundly important for hand-eye coordination at this age. A soft, lightweight ball (8 to 10 inches in diameter) that is easy to grasp helps a two-year-old learn to throw underhand and attempt to catch. Rolling a ball back and forth on the floor trains visual tracking and timing. Another fantastic category is "pounding" toys – for example, a wooden bench with pegs that you hit with a mallet. Hitting a peg squarely requires the child to visually locate the peg and swing the mallet with controlled force. Whack-a-mole style games where the child moves a mallet to hit a popping character are even more dynamic. These toys provide immediate audiovisual feedback that reinforces the correct motor pattern.
What to Avoid: The Hidden Foes of Coordination
While many toys on the market make grand claims, several types may hinder rather than help. First, avoid "no-fail" electronic toys that light up and play sound merely when a button is touched, without requiring aim, force, or visual tracking. These are passive experiences; the child does not need to adjust their hand based on visual feedback to succeed. Second, avoid toys with screens – tablets and phones – for prolonged play. Screen time at two has been linked to delays in fine motor development in several studies, largely because it replaces active, physical exploration. Third, avoid toys that require trivial precision, such as tiny jigsaw puzzles or small beads meant for jewelry making. These pose a choking risk and cause frustration. Finally, steer clear of toys that move unpredictably without parental control, like some remote-operated cars that might zoom away faster than a toddler’s eyes can follow, defeating the purpose of sustained visual-motor matching.
Put It All Together: Creating a Rich Play Environment
Selection is only half the battle; presentation matters too. Arrange toys on low, open shelves so the child can see and choose independently. Rotate toys every week or two to reintroduce novelty and challenge. More importantly, play alongside your two-year-old. Sit on the floor, model how to stack, encourage when they miss, and celebrate when they succeed. Your presence provides social motivation and emotional security, which boosts persistence. Time your play sessions when the child is well-rested and not hungry. Incorporate movement breaks – jumping on a cushion or dancing – to reset attention. And remember, the best toy may be an empty cardboard box that the child can push, climb into, or use as a house. A box encourages imaginative play that integrates whole-body coordination, which is the foundation of fine motor precision.
In conclusion, choosing toys for a two-year-old with hand-eye coordination in mind does not require a huge budget or the latest gadget. It requires an understanding of developmental milestones, a critical eye for safety, and a readiness to engage. Stacking rings, shape sorters, simple puzzles, lacing beads, large building blocks, and chunky crayons are timeless because they genuinely work. They challenge a toddler to look, aim, reach, grasp, and release – and to try again. When you select toys that invite those repeated efforts, you are not just providing a plaything; you are constructing a scaffold for lifelong learning. So the next time you stand in a toy aisle, ask yourself: What must my child's eyes and hands do together to play with this? If the answer involves careful looking and deliberate movements, you have made the right choice.
